WebHale Products was founded in 1914 by three Pennsylvania firefighters who believed they could build a better fire pump. Today, Hale Products, Inc. is much more than just fire pumps. In the last 92 years Hale Products has grown through new product innovation and strategic acquisitions to include rescue tools, engine controls / governors, valves ... WebJun 1, 2011 · Annual pump testing provides the necessary data to determine continued fire pump capability. The Pump Body. The pump body is the part of the fire pump that controls and directs the flow of water from the inlet side through to the discharge. Within the pump body are three main parts: the intake section, the volute section, and the discharge section.
